Summary

Spencer School is an elementary school located in Middletown, CT, serving grades PK-5 with a total enrollment of 254 students. The school is part of the Middletown School District, which is ranked 129 out of 156 districts in Connecticut and has a 1-star rating from SchoolDigger. Over the past 10 years, Spencer School has consistently ranked in the bottom half of Connecticut elementary schools, with a ranking between 280 and 411 and a 1-2 star rating from SchoolDigger.

The school faces significant challenges, with low test scores, high chronic absenteeism, and a high concentration of students from low-income backgrounds. For example, in 2024-2025, only 48.4% of 3rd graders at Spencer School were proficient or better in ELA, compared to 46.9% for the state. In math, the 5th-grade proficiency rate at Spencer School was just 24.3%, compared to 44.9% statewide. Additionally, Spencer School has had consistently high chronic absenteeism rates, ranging from 17.7% to 21.4% over the past few years, which is significantly higher than the state average.

When comparing Spencer School to the nearby schools in the Middletown School District, it generally performs worse on key metrics like test scores and chronic absenteeism. For example, Moody School, which is only 1.8 miles away, consistently outperforms Spencer School across all grade levels and subjects. Addressing the root causes of these issues, such as poverty and chronic absenteeism, may be necessary to improve student outcomes at the school.
